Transaction 21bbe57ab8a9abea34c5371f46b7257855e0b44dc077e7db1e1bf21f68bef987
1 Input
2 Outputs
- 21bbe57ab8a9abea34c5371f46b7257855e0b44dc077e7db1e1bf21f68bef987:0
- 21bbe57ab8a9abea34c5371f46b7257855e0b44dc077e7db1e1bf21f68bef987:1
value 3199780
address 15w15GkBxGVXa62Phmv92QuRCwNYqhWbKF
value 913912716
address 1r1GhoVEEGAFcEmfqD5D5kLVqnv3pDU7L